Why Corrida Is Such a Special Boulder Wedding Venue

Corrida sits above Pearl Street, with panoramic views of the Flatirons that feel dramatic without being overwhelming. The rooftop is perfect for intimate ceremonies and cocktail hours, while the dining room below offers a warm, candlelit setting for dinner that feels romantic and inviting rather than formal.

What makes Corrida especially appealing for weddings is how balanced it feels:

  • Elevated, seasonal food that actually feels like part of the experience
  • Thoughtful design and texture that doesn’t need much added to it
  • A location that feels destination-worthy while still being right in the heart of Boulder

For couples who want their wedding to feel intentional and personal — not overly produced — Corrida creates space for that naturally.

Planning a Wedding at Corrida in Boulder

If you’re considering Corrida for your wedding, a few things are worth keeping in mind:

  • Timing matters: Late spring through early fall is ideal for rooftop ceremonies. Summer evenings are especially beautiful once the sun drops behind the Flatirons and the city starts to glow.
  • Guest count: Corrida is best suited for more intimate weddings, where the experience can feel personal and connected rather than spread thin.
  • Portrait flow: Corrida is a 5 minute drive to Chautauqua Park and a few other Boulder wedding portrait locations I love, making it easy to get beautiful mountain portraits.

Thoughtful pacing goes a long way here — and Corrida really shines when the day feels unhurried.
